SA petitioned the International Court of Justice for emergency measures to order Israel to “cease its military operations in the Gaza Strip'

SA petitioned the International Court of Justice for emergency measures to order Israel to “cease its military operations in the Gaza Strip"A public sitting is set for 3 pm at the Peace Palace in The Hague, during which Judge Nawaf Salam, President of the Court, will read the Court’s Order.

Israel told the ICJ it rejected South Africa’s attempt to stop the assault on Rafah in Gaza, arguing that it has a “clear ulterior motive” in pushing itsIn March, the ICJ agreed with South Africa’s assertion that the situation in Gaza had deteriorated significantly since the initial order on 26 January, which Israel has failed to comply with.

The World Court said because Israel failed to comply with its initial order in January, the Court needed to indicate further provisional measures.would increase the international legal pressure after the International Criminal Court’s top prosecutor said Monday he was seeking arrest warrants for top Israeli and Hamas leaders.
